National Night Out events foster connection with police and neighbors across Central IndianaINDIANAPOLIS (WISH) — Thousands of National Night Out events are held across the U.S. on the first Tuesday in August. On Tuesday, several communities across Central Indiana held their own National night out events, including Indy’s Shelton Heights neighborhood, where IMPD Chief Tanya Terry and several other officers visited with residents. Debbie Parish, Park Director for Shelton Heights Park, added that the events help community members get to know each other also. In addition to multiple Indianapolis neighborhoods, adjacent communities like Noblesville and Westfield also held National Night Out events on Tuesday.
